Drivers must be at least 21 years old to drive between states or 18 years old to drive within the same state. You will need to provide a few documents to get a CDL in California. It is also required for vehicles that carry hazardous materials, or vehicles that carry sixteen or more passengers. Class C CDLĪ Class C CDL is required for vehicles that don’t meet the criteria of Class A or Class B licenses.

Class B CDLĪ Class B CDL is required for any single vehicle with a gross vehicle weight rating of 26,001 or more pounds, or any such vehicle towing a vehicle not in excess of 10,000 pounds gross vehicle weight rating.Īgain, with the proper endorsements, a Class B CDL driver may also drive some Class C CDL vehicles. Those with a Class A CDL are also able to operate certain Class B and Class C vehicles if they have the proper endorsements. Class A CDLĪ Class A CDL is required for any combination of vehicles with a gross vehicle weight rating of 26,001 or more pounds, provided the gross vehicle weight rating of the vehicle being towed is over 10,000 pounds.Ī Class A CDL will allow you to operate the following: There are 3 different types of commercial driver’s licenses: 1.
